Denial a film about the libel trial in 2000 when the ahem... 'historian' David Irving sued the American professor Deborah Lipstadt for libel over her claim he was a holocaust denier.
Excellent - and I mean excellent - cast led by Rachel Weisz (Lipstadt) and Tom Wilkinson (her QC Richard Rampton) - not to mention Timothy Spall as Irving and Andrew Scott as Anthony Julius. A very watchable film about the trial that truly exposed Irving for what he is.
Recommended

Season 2 of The Expanse premiers here in the US tomorrow night. This is a great space opera for those of you that like the genre. It's really a well done SyFy channel original based upon the books by "James S.A. Corey". It's roughly akin to a slightly milder version of A Song of Fire and Ice (better known as Game of Thrones) in space.
We just rewatched all of season 1 in preparation for the premier. A very good adaptation of a thought provoking series of novels.
